About

Hongqing Ma is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Mechanical Engineering and Catalysis. According to data from OpenAlex, Hongqing Ma has authored 18 papers receiving a total of 480 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Materials Chemistry, 5 papers in Mechanical Engineering and 4 papers in Catalysis. Recurrent topics in Hongqing Ma's work include Luminescence Properties of Advanced Materials (7 papers), Luminescence and Fluorescent Materials (4 papers) and Carbon and Quantum Dots Applications (3 papers). Hongqing Ma is often cited by papers focused on Luminescence Properties of Advanced Materials (7 papers), Luminescence and Fluorescent Materials (4 papers) and Carbon and Quantum Dots Applications (3 papers). Hongqing Ma coll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Hongqing Ma's co-authors include Boxiong Shen, Ting Liu, Yan Yao, Zheng Xu, Yongchao Li, Xiaopeng Zhang, Andrew Hursthouse, Xuhui Xu, Xue Yu and Jianbei Qiu and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of The Electrochemical Society, Journal of Cleaner Production and Chemical Engineering Journal.
